Summary: Today's show is about the different ways we experience the time of our lives. In our first story, Aaron Zarraga and Hanna Michelsen explore the evolution of nostalgia and how it has become a way for us to cope with our rapidly changing lives. Then, Rachel Dowling, Daniel MacDougall, and Tom Wiltzius interview families about how one particular kind of time 'the time of grievin' has been changed radically by advances in medicine. Finally, we hear the story of how two people decided to make the time of their own personal lives synchronize with major historical events. Produced by Nadja Blagojevic, Kirstin Ganz, Sam Tanzer.
